Understanding Land Rover Defender Lift Kits
A Land Rover Defender lift kit provides increased ground clearance, allowing for larger tires and improved capability over challenging terrain. Typically, these kits involve suspension modifications or body spacers to elevate the vehicle's chassis. This essential upgrade benefits off-road enthusiasts seeking to tackle tougher trails, overcome obstacles like rocks and logs more easily, and achieve a more aggressive stance.

When considering a lift, it's vital to understand the primary mechanisms: suspension lifts and body lifts. Suspension lifts alter the springs, shocks, or control arms to raise the body. Body lifts, less common on premium vehicles like the Defender, use spacers between the frame and body. For the Defender, suspension lifts are the standard for performance and drivability. Our focus here is on the popular 4-inch suspension lift, a common choice for significant capability gains without compromising too much on on-road manners.
The core principle behind a suspension lift is to effectively increase the distance between the axles and the chassis. This is achieved through taller springs, modified shock absorbers, or sometimes fabricated brackets that reposition suspension components. Understanding this principle is fundamental to appreciating how a lift kit impacts your vehicle's geometry. Different lift heights, from mild 1-2 inch gains to more extreme 4-inch or higher setups, offer varying degrees of clearance and tire fitment potential.
Key Components of a Defender Lift Kit
A comprehensive 4-inch lift kit for a Land Rover Defender typically includes several critical components designed to work in unison. These often comprise longer, stiffer springs to provide the lift height and increased load capacity. Heavy-duty shock absorbers, matched to the new spring rates and travel, are essential for controlling wheel articulation and ride quality. Additionally, extended brake lines may be necessary to accommodate the increased suspension travel, ensuring safety and preventing damage. Drop brackets for steering and differential guards can also be included to protect vital components from trail impacts.
It is imperative to acknowledge that the quality of components directly influences performance and longevity. Cheap, unbranded parts can lead to premature wear, poor handling, and potential safety issues. Popular 4-Inch Lift Kit Philosophies
Broadly, 4-inch Defender lift kits fall into categories based on their approach:
- Basic Upgrade: Taller springs and shocks. Offers good value and improved clearance.
- Performance Focused: Includes upgraded control arms, sway bar links, and potentially longer travel shocks. Maximizes articulation and on-road manners.
- Extreme Duty: Often involves more extensive fabrication or specialized components for maximum off-road performance.
For most Defender owners seeking a significant yet practical enhancement, the Performance Focused category often represents the sweet spot. It provides the necessary lift and tire clearance while ensuring the suspension geometry remains optimized. A 4-inch lift typically allows for 33-inch to 35-inch tires, depending on the specific Defender model and tire tread pattern. This tire size is a significant upgrade for off-road traction and obstacle clearance. However, fitting larger tires may also necessitate fender modifications or extended fender flares to prevent rubbing, especially during full suspension articulation.
Consider the long-term implications. A lift kit is a significant modification. It can affect fuel economy, braking distances, and wear on drivetrain components like CV joints and differentials. Choosing a reputable brand and ensuring professional installation, if you're not experienced, mitigates many of these potential issues. Best Practices for Lifted Defenders
Once your Defender is lifted, a few best practices ensure you get the most out of the modification. Regular checks of suspension components for wear, especially bushings and ball joints, are crucial. Ensure your alignment is checked and adjusted after installation and periodically thereafter. If you frequently engage in extreme off-roading, consider adding skid plates and rock sliders to protect your investment.
